ANVIL is an isometric co-op action game in roguelike style. The action takes place in the future, where evil Vault Breakers roam the galaxy to destroy various artifacts and decimate hordes of space monsters.

Plot

The titular ANVIL is an organization that searches for the Vaults, the remnants of alien civilizations scattered in all corners of the universe. Their tool of destruction are the Breakers, powerful soldiers specialized in fighting aliens and able to face the inhospitable atmosphere of other planets. To maximize their effectiveness, they have replaced their bodies with cybernetic parts that, when destroyed, can be repaired in ANVIL's high-tech forges. Due to the technological progress, subsequent repairs allow them to install new upgrades, making them stronger with each rebirth.

Game mechanics

We start the game by choosing the planet, on which we will go to search for the Crypts. Each of them is generated randomly, as well as the set of enemies present on it. The action takes place entirely from an isometric view. After landing on the surface of the globe together with two other players we start to force our way through the arenas full of enemies, from time to time measuring ourselves against powerful bosses. Exploring the corners of each of the planes we find additional upgrades for our character, usually hidden in special chests.

While completing missions we collect new weapons, with which we can equip our Breaker. We can choose from dozens of different weapons, divided into melee weapons (hammers, swords) and ranged weapons (rifles, pistols, flamethrowers). The variety for the basic weapons are special skills that allow us to put up defensive shields, create healing circles or shoot a rocket/grenade at a group of enemies. It's worth choosing equipment that complements other players' weapons, such as the ability to freeze and a grenade that smashes frozen aliens.

Fallen comrades can be resurrected after the cooldown expires. There is a limited number of resurrections for each mission. After each mission we see a summary, where we describe the gained items, upgrades and points that allow to gain another level by the character.

Game modes

ANVIL is oriented on co-op multiplayer mode. In missions can take part 3 people. The game also supports cross-play between PC and Xbox players.

ANVIL System requirements

PC / Windows

PC / Windows

  • Minimum:
  • Intel Core i3 / AMD Phenom II X3
  • 4 GB RAM
  • graphic card 2 GB GeForce GTX 660 / Radeon HD 7850 or better
  • 10 GB HDD
  • Windows 7/8/8.1/10 64-bit
  • Recommended:
  • Intel Core i7-3770 3.5 GHz / AMD FX-8350 4.0 GHz
  • 8 GB RAM
  • graphic card 4 GB GeForce GTX 970 / Radeon R9 290 or better
  • 10 GB HDD
  • Windows 10 64-bit
